  • Patent number: 5613777
    Abstract: A radiation thermometer comprises an optical objective through which radiation to be detected passes. A beam splitter has a central region through which a central portion of the radiation which has passed through the objective passes undeflected and an outer region which reflects radiation surrounding the central portion. An eye piece receives radiation passing through the beam splitter; and a radiation detector receives radiation reflected by the beam splitter.

  • Patent number: 5599105
    Abstract: A purge assembly for mounting to a radiation thermometer, comprises a purge tube for mounting in front of the radiation thermometer. At least two axially spaced chambers are positioned about the purge tube, each pair of chambers being linked by a respective restrictive opening such that a difference in pressure exists between adjacent chambers in use. An upstream chamber with respect to the flow of purge fluid is connected to source of purge fluid such as air in use and a downstream chamber with respect to the flow of purge fluid opens into the purge tube via a swirl reducing system whereby purge fluid is emitted into the purge tube in use. The chambers are positioned such that fluid flows through the chambers generally towards the lens and then through the downstream chamber opening towards an outer end of the purge tube away from the lens.

  • Patent number: 4806723
    Abstract: Method and apparatus for monitoring the quality of a weld performed with an electrode mounted on an automatically controlled electrode support arm which moves between a rest position and a series of spaced operative positions in each of which a weld operation is performed. The apparatus includes a radiation detector for connection to a monitoring system and a radiation collector attached to the support arm adjacent the electrode and coupled to the radiation detector by optical fibers to receive in use a first level of radiation from electrode and a second level of radiation from the weld zone when the arm is in its operative position. A reference source of radiation is also provided that is located such that when the support arm is in its rest position, the collector receives a third level of radiation from the reference source, whereby the radiation detector generates three signals corresponding to the three levels of radiation impinging on the detector for supply to the monitoring system.
